Gholamhossein Yadegari, Iran’s Ambassador to Kyrgyzstan, speaking to reporters on the sidelines of the opening ceremony of the second regional Provincial Diplomacy meeting in Mashhad, stated: Kyrgyzstan’s transportation infrastructure can connect Iran to the western provinces of China via the railway network. Conversely, our country’s southern ports can provide Kyrgyz businesses with access to international markets in Africa and the Indian subcontinent.
Officials from the two countries are negotiating to utilize each other’s capacities, and if an agreement is reached, this cooperation will bring significant advantages for both nations.
Kyrgyzstan’s extensive and diverse facilities in agriculture, animal husbandry, and fisheries have created a very good capacity for expanding economic cooperation.
The existence of neighbors for Iran, each capable in their own field, is the best path for economic development, and this path can only be paved through open and active diplomacy.
